Is Hinidi the only language in India....???
There is a huge misconception invariably all the non-indians have, that there is only one language in India that is Hindi, and there is only one film industry in India that is B’wood. But it might come as an intresting fact to know that, there are 22 languages in India which are officially recognized and approved by the government of India and if we have to account for the total number of languages in India despite their recognition and approval status,there are more than 150 languages in India, according to the census report in the year of 2001. Moreover, if we dig some four decades back in the history of India, prepare for a shock, there were 1652 languages were in use in India, as per the census report in 1961. And Hindi is simply one of them. There are two major languages in India, Sanscrit and Tamil, which are said to have given birth to the rest of the languages in India, including Hindi. However, sanscrit is not as wide-prevalent as it used to be before. But Tamil is still very much alive than Sanscrit and spoken widely across the nation, specifically in the southern part. There are only four languages in India which have the Classical Language status including Sanscrit and Tamil, and surprisingly, Hindi is not of them. The only significance that Hindi has is, it is the most-spoken language in India. So when you learn about India, do not limit yourself to Hindi in the area of languages, there are several other languages awaiting to surprise you.
